Device address
The BACnet MS/TP MAC address can be set from 0 to 127.
Factory setting is from 0 to 99.
Baud rate
The baud rate is selectable. Four options are available for the RDB160BN: 9600, 19200, 38400 and 76800 (default setting) bps.

With PWM control, it is not possible to ensure exact parallel running of two or more thermal actuators. If several fan coil systems are controlled by the same room thermostat, use motorized actuators with On/Off or 3-position control.

Applications and settings
The BACnet MS/TP room thermostats are delivered with a fixed set of applications and related parameters. The factory settings can be changed by using the display and buttons on the controller. The INCREASE and DECREASE buttons change the parameter values: the changes are confirmed with the On/Off button.
Wizard setting
The first time the RDB160BN is powered on, a wizard is available to easily set the device.
Parameter | Name | Range | Factory setting |
P01 | Application | 2 = 2-pipe system 3 = 4-pipe system 4 = 2-pipe system with electric heater | 3 = 4-pipe system |
P77 | Fan output type | 0 = 1-, 2- or 3-speed fan 1 = DC fan | 0 = 1-, 2- or 3-speed fan |
P78 | Valve 1 output type | 0 = DC valve 1 = PWM (Thermal valve) 2 = On/Off (Thermostat function) 3 = 3-position valve | 0 = DC valve |
P79 | Valve 2 type *) | 0 = DC valve 1 = PWM (Thermal valve) 2 = On/Off (Thermostat function) 3 = 3-position valve | 0 = DC valve |
P58 | BACnet MS/TP MAC address | Must be unique within an MS/TP network | 0-99, as per device label |
P59 | BACnet MS/TP, device id, the 4 lowest digits. | – | Lowest 4 digits of device ID, as per device label |
P60 | BACnet MS/TP, device id, the 3 highest digits | – | Highest 3 digits of device ID, as per device label |
P62 | Baud rate | 0 = 9600 bps 1 = 19200 bps 2 = 38400 bps 3 = 76800 bps | 3 = 76800 bps |
Locked to On/Off when thermostat is set to 2-pipe with electric heater application.

General | |
Operating voltage | AC 230 V ±10 % |
Frequency | 50/60 Hz |
Power consumption | 3 W, class II construction |
Built-in temperature sensor | NTC type, measuring range 0…50 °C |
Terminal blocks | Lift type for max. cable area 2.1 mm2 |
No internal fuse! External preliminary protection with max. C 10 circuit breaker required in all cases. |
Ambient conditions, environmental conditions | |
Ambient temperature | 0…50 °C |
Storage temperature | -20…+70 °C |
Ambient humidity | Max. 90% r.h. |
Safety class and degree of protection | |
Protection class | IP20 |
Pollution degree | 2 |
Overvoltage category | 3 |
Communication | |
Communication | BACnet MS/TP |
Communication speed | 9600, 19200, 38400 or 76800 bps |
Inputs | |
External sensor, AI | PT1000-sensor |
Universal input, UI | Change-over, potential-free contact or PT1000-sensor |
Presence/window contact, D1 | Potential free contact |
Outputs | |
Fan control, DO1, DO2, DO3 | 3 outputs for speed I, II and III, AC 230 V |
DOx rating min., max. inductive | 5 mA…2 A |
No internal fuse! Always use external preliminary protection with max. C 10 A circuit breaker in the supply line. |
Outputs | |
Do NOT connect fans in parallel! Connect one fan directly, for additional fans, one relay for each speed. | |
DC 0…10 V; AO1, AO2 | SELV DC 0…10 V, max. ±5 mA |
Control outputs | Solid state (triacs) |
DO4-N, DO5-N | AC 230 V |
DOx power limitation | 8…300 mA 3 A fast microfuse, cannot be exchanged |
Operational data | |
Switching differential, adjustable | |
Heating/cooling mode (P10) | 1 K (0.5…50 K) |
Setpoint setting and setpoint range | |
Comfort mode (P64) | 22 °C (5…50 °C) |
Economy mode (P6-7) | 15 °C/30 C (OFF, 5…40 °C) |
Input AI default value (P13) | 0 (no function) |
Input U1 default value (P14) | 0 (no function) |
Input D1 default setting (P36) | 0, Normally Open |
Built-in room temperature sensor NTC 10 KOhm | |
Measuring range | 0…50 °C |
Accuracy | ±1.5 °C at 15…30 °C |
Temperature calibration range (P33) | ±10 K |
Standards and directives | |
EU conformity (CE) | A5W00090598A *) |
Electronic control type | 2.B (micro-disconnection on operation) |
RCM conformity | A5W00090592A *) |
Safety class | II as per EN 60730 |
Pollution class | Normal |
Degree of protection of housing | IP20 as per EN 60529 |
Environmental compatibility | The product environmental declaration A5W00088543A*) contains data on environmentally compatible product design and assessments (RoHS compliance, materials composition, packaging, environmental benefit, disposal) |
General | |
Connection terminals | Solid wires or stranded wires with wire end sleeves 1x 0.4…2.5 mm2 or 2x 0.4…1.5 mm2 |
Minimal wiring cross section on terminals | Min. 1.5 mm2 |
Housing front color | White RAL 9010 |
Weight without packaging | 0.18 kg |
